University of New Hampshire - Main Campus tops the 2021 list of our schools in New Hampshire that are best for non-traditional agriculture & agriculture operations students. Located in the small suburb of Durham, UNH is a public school with a large student population. UNH did well in our major quality rankings, too. It placed #1 on our Best Colleges for Agriculture & Agriculture Operations in New Hampshire list.

About 1.0% of UNH students default on their loans in three years, which is lower than average. Approximately 3,625 students take at least one class online at UNH. 1,355 of UNH students are attending part time.
